Technical Specifications Matrix
| Engineering Feature | 4FT Industrial LED Light Strips | 8FT Industrial LED Light Strips |
| Model Footprint | 45 7/8″ × 2 3/8″ × 3″ (1165 × 60 × 76mm) | 91 5/8″ × 2 3/8″ × 3″ (2326 × 60 × 76mm) |
| Fixture Classification | Commercial LED Strip Fixtures (Linear Style) | Commercial LED Strip Fixtures (Linear Style) |
| Selectable Wattage Options | 40W / 30W / 20W (Adjustable Onboard Dip-Switch) | 80W / 70W / 60W (Adjustable Onboard Dip-Switch) |
| Luminous Efficacy | Breakthrough Fixture Efficiency up to 135 Lumens per Watt | Breakthrough Fixture Efficiency up to 135 Lumens per Watt |
| Voltage Architecture | 120-277V AC Universal / 120-347V AC High-Voltage Grid | 120-277V AC Universal / 120-347V AC High-Voltage Grid |
| Selectable CCT Settings | 3500K (Warm) / 4000K (Neutral) / 5000K (Daylight) | 3500K (Warm) / 4000K (Neutral) / 5000K (Daylight) |
| Optics & Engineering | High-Performance LEDs with Frosted Acrylic Diffuser | High-Performance LEDs with Frosted Acrylic Diffuser |
| Power Quality Metrics | PF > 0.92, THD < 15% (Industrial Plant Grade) | PF > 0.92, THD < 15% (Industrial Plant Grade) |
| Dimming & Automation | 0-10V Continuous Control Versatility (Down to 1%) | 0-10V Continuous Control Versatility (Down to 1%) |

Technical Specifications to Consider
Brightness and Wattage Selection
Selecting the appropriate system requires balancing mounting heights with requested ground foot-candle targets. Our field-adjustable 4ft and 8ft models feature manual power selectors, giving managers the freedom to scale output anywhere from 2,700 lumens up to a high-output 10,800 lumens per unit.
Correlated Color Temperature (CCT) Options
Onboard adjustments provide absolute lighting design flexibility. Operators can select a balanced 3500K for commercial common areas, an industry-standard 4000K neutral light for standard manufacturing spaces, or a crisp 5000K daylight simulation for detailed quality-control and testing bays.
Networked Lighting Controls and Dimming
Featuring 0-10V smooth dimming lines, Brandon fixtures deliver outstanding control versatility. They pair directly with building automation protocols, central management software, occupancy sensors, and smart daylight-harvesting networks to drive down corporate utility costs.
